Output 525aea1ade570f76110ef7817beb6b33e96483a8081d8c71df18b47c45dfe988:1

value
394422739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c257a851b1338d09ff126d243ee13e315d1e781 OP_EQUAL
address
3EU3RTY7xc14wcMnvwos76afAoVnWDdVRv
transaction
525aea1ade570f76110ef7817beb6b33e96483a8081d8c71df18b47c45dfe988
confirmations
519395
spent
true